BOCA RATON, FL (Boca Post) (Copyright © 2026) — Boca Raton could see scattered showers and a few thunderstorms today before gusty northwest winds usher in much cooler air tonight, with marine hazards building into early week.

Today’s Weather – Sunday, January 18, 2026

Boca Raton starts Sunday with a weather split that will feel familiar by late afternoon, then completely different after dark.

For most neighborhoods along the I-95 corridor and east toward the Intracoastal and the beaches, today brings a mix of sun and passing rain. The National Weather Service forecast for 2 miles ESE of Boca Raton Airport calls for a chance of showers and thunderstorms before 4 p.m., followed by only a slight chance of showers later in the day. The high is expected to top out near 81 degrees, with southwest winds running 5 to 14 mph and gusts reaching about 22 mph. Rain chances today are listed at 40%.

This is not an all-day washout. The forecast is partly sunny, but it is the kind of day where a quick downpour can pop up, especially as the front moves through. If you are out on Glades Road, jogging around Mizner Park, or making errands out west near Lyons Road, you may get dry stretches, then hit a brief burst of rain that changes visibility fast.

The bigger story arrives tonight. Behind the front, temperatures drop hard for South Florida standards. Tonight’s forecast is partly cloudy with a low around 48 degrees. Winds flip to the northwest and pick up, with sustained speeds around 15 to 17 mph and gusts as high as 24 mph. With that breeze, it will feel colder than the thermometer suggests, especially late tonight and early Monday.

If you are heading out for dinner, walking the dog, or coming home late from weekend plans, plan for the “why did I not bring a jacket” moment. That will be most noticeable in open areas near the water and along wider roads where the wind has room to run.

Current Advisories / Watches / Warnings

The National Weather Service Miami office has issued the following alerts:

  • Cold Weather Advisory from midnight tonight to 9 a.m. Monday (for FLZ063, FLZ066, FLZ067, FLZ069, FLZ070).
  • Small Craft Advisory from 7 p.m. this evening to 10 a.m. Monday (for AMZ630).
  • Small Craft Advisory from 3 p.m. this afternoon to 7 p.m. Tuesday (for AMZ650, AMZ651, AMZ670, AMZ671).
  • Small Craft Advisory from 11 a.m. this morning to 1 p.m. Monday (for GMZ656, GMZ657, GMZ676).
  • Marine forecast hazard: Small Craft Advisory for the coastal waters zone covering Jupiter Inlet to Deerfield Beach out 20 NM and 20 to 60 NM, in effect from 3 p.m. Sunday through Tuesday evening.

Beach and surf conditions also warrant attention. The NWS discussion notes a moderate risk of rip currents persisting across the Palm Beaches today, with a moderate rip current risk also developing on the Gulf beaches later today into tonight.

7 Day Outlook

Today (Sun): Partly sunny, high near 81. A 40% chance of showers and thunderstorms before 4 p.m., then only a slight chance of showers. Southwest wind 5 to 14 mph, gusts up to 22 mph.

Tonight (Sun night): Partly cloudy, low around 48. Breezy northwest wind 15 to 17 mph with gusts up to 24 mph.

Monday (M.L. King Day): Mostly sunny and noticeably cooler, high near 68. Early wind chill values may dip as low as 42. Northwest winds remain breezy at 15 to 17 mph, gusts up to 23 mph.

Monday Night: Partly cloudy, low around 60. North wind 13 to 15 mph with gusts up to 21 mph.

Tuesday: Mostly sunny, high near 73. Breezy northeast wind 14 to 17 mph, gusts up to 26 mph.

Tuesday Night: Mostly cloudy, low around 65. Northeast wind around 18 mph with gusts up to 25 mph.

Wednesday: Partly sunny, high near 75 with a 20% chance of showers after 1 p.m. Breezy east wind 14 to 16 mph, gusts up to 23 mph.

Wednesday Night: Mostly cloudy, low around 68 with a 30% chance of showers and thunderstorms. East wind 11 to 15 mph, gusts up to 21 mph.

Thursday: Mostly cloudy, high near 76. Showers possible, with thunderstorms also possible after 1 p.m. Rain chance 50%. Northeast wind 11 to 14 mph, gusts up to 21 mph.

Thursday Night: Mostly cloudy, low around 67 with a 40% chance of showers.

Friday: Partly sunny, high near 76 with a 40% chance of showers and thunderstorms.

Friday Night: Partly cloudy, low around 68 with a 20% chance of showers and thunderstorms.

Saturday: Sunny, high near 79.

Source: National Weather Service Miami forecast for 2 miles ESE Boca Raton Airport (updated 3:47 a.m. EST Jan. 18, 2026) and NWS Miami Area Forecast Discussion and Marine Forecast products.
